The National Institute on Aging (NIA) at the National Institutes of Health (NIH) leads a broad scientific effort to understand the nature of aging and to extend the healthy, active years of life, and is the primary Federal agency supporting and conducting Alzheimer's disease and related dementias research. The purpose of the acquisition is to purchase Brand Name or Equal Olink Target 48 Mouse Cytokine kits and the Signature Q100 system, along with the required installation and training needed to perform these assays. We are seeking to measure levels of multiple cytokines in serum samples collected longitudinally from mice. Due to the limited volume of blood that can be collected from live mice and the number of other tests that have been or are being performed in these samples, only 5uL of serum is available to perform this analysis. The research requiring this brand-name or equal products is being conducted as part of the Study of Longitudinal Aging in Mice (SLAM), a comprehensive assessment of normative aging in mice. As part of this work, we are performing a comprehensive assessment of longitudinally collected serum samples to identify age related biomarkers and circulating factors associated with senescence. Circulating cytokines are important biomarkers of aging and senescence, but are not detected in the mass spec based proteomics and metabolomics approaches that have been used previously on these samples.
